Preparing Students for Academic and Athletic Success

Approved high school courses at HVASC meet the high academic standards set by the NCAA, ensuring that student-athletes are prepared for the rigor of college coursework and meet the academic requirements for NCAA eligibility.

Reaching NCAA eligibility ensures your child can compete in collegiate sports and receive athletic scholarships and financial aid.

The NCAA’s eligibility requirements are:

  • Graduate from high school
  • Complete a minimum of 16 approved NCAA core courses
  • Earn a minimum GPA in core courses
  • Earn a qualifying test score on the SAT or ACT
  • Request a final amateurism certification from the NCAA Eligibility Center

There are additional requirements for Division I student-athletes.
